
Israel says it has reached more than 600 targets in the track since it broke the ceasefire and resumed genocide in Gaza.
Since March 18, and for more than two weeks, Israeli forces have intensified air, terrestrial and sea bombing in the Gaza Strip and expanded land operations, resulting in hundreds of victims, civil infrastructure destruction and large -scale displacement.
The Gaza Ministry of Health reported that Israeli forces killed 1,249 people and injured 3,022 since Israel resumed the war in Gaza on March 18, unilaterally ending a ceasefire signed with Hamas in January.
More than 280,000 people are estimated to have been displaced in the last two weeks, including about 100,000 Rafah people in recent days, according to the Management Cluster (SMC) website.
Jonathan Whittall, interim director of the United Nations Office for the Coordination of Humanitarian Affairs (OCHA) in the busy Palestinian territory, described the situation in the Gaza Strip on Wednesday as a “boundless war”.
What is happening there is “an endless cycle of blood, pain and death,” saying, “Gaza has become a deadly trap.”
Whittall was informing reporters at UN headquarters in New York through a Deir Al-Balah video link in downtown Gaza.
Defrin says that the Israeli army is maintaining “operational ambiguity, so that we can surprise the enemy and bring significant achievements. Our actions will speak.”
On Thursday, Israeli military spokesman, Brig. Gen. Effie Defrin said Israel entered “a new phase” in the war in Gaza.
“The plan meets the objectives of the war, returning hostages and destroying the military and government’s government capabilities,” he said.
Defrin said the military reached more than 600 targets in the track since resumed the war on March 18. He stated that the attacks killed more than 250 Hamas agents, including 12 senior officials from the Military Wing and Hamas Politburo.
The intensified massacre of Palestinians by Israel continued on Friday.
Twenty -seven Palestinians were killed in an Israeli air strike to a school in northern Gaza that served as shelter for displaced families, the Gaza Ministry of Health said.
Dozens of others were injured when an Israeli attack targeted the school to Al-Arqam, in the Al-Tuffah district, in the northeast of Gaza.
In the last 24 hours, more than 86 Palestinians have been killed and more than 280 were injured while Israel made some of their heavier and most relentless bombings in the Gaza Strip on one of the most brutal nights of the war.
